Output 3856f383976b5b31007002465b4540967c512d9cb6b8ac0989890a1bfab84bff:6

value
743289
script pubkey
OP_0 OP_PUSHBYTES_20 dd40d108efb6bb279d68a68f289ccfb50396d06a
address
bc1qm4qdzz80k6aj08tg568j38x0k5ped5r2msud5e
transaction
3856f383976b5b31007002465b4540967c512d9cb6b8ac0989890a1bfab84bff
spent
true